Apple charges higher than subscription...why?

Lately I've noticed that my card is being charged substantially more than what the subscription is calling for. For example. I was subscribing to Paramount+ on my iPhone. It stated that it's $7.99 a month. After I subscribed, the charge to my account was around $21. What is happening. It's not the first time I've noticed that my card was charged more than what the subscription/purchase was calling for. If this continues or is a new "service fee" I'm quitting apple products.

Apple sometimes combines charges for more than one item in a single billing. This is primarily a user-to-user support forum; other Apple users like you. We don't have access to information about charges to your account. Apple has a support article about charges — see each of the steps in the following instructions. They include information on contacting Apple Support if the other steps don't help. See: If you see 'apple.com/bill' on your billing statement - Apple Support
